Public defenders.If you are accused of a crime and cannot afford a lawyer, you may qualify for free representation from a public defender. Check your county’s local listings online, or in a telephone directory, to find a public defender’s office. If there isn’t one in your area, the judge assigned to your case can appoint a private attorney to represent you free of charge.

Before hiring an attorney, it is a good idea to make sure they are in good standing with the state bar association. You can find this information by searching the attorney’s name on the state bar website where the attorney is licensed, or by calling the state bar association. Each of the following groups has information about how to find a lawyer. Most communities have referral services to help people find lawyers. You might be able to find them under “Lawyer Referral Service” or something similar in your yellow pages. These services usually recommend a lawyer https://price-law-firm.com in the area to evaluate a situation. Several services offer help to groups with unique characteristics, such as the elderly, immigrants, victims of domestic violence, or persons with a disability.
